... Read moreVisiting The Strand bookstore offers a unique glimpse into New York City's rich literary past. As the last surviving store from the once-thriving "Book Row," which featured 48 bookshops packed along Fourth Avenue, The Strand draws visitors from around the globe with its impressive collection of approximately 18 miles of books. Beyond the sheer volume, The Strand is renowned for carrying rare and out-of-print books, making it a treasure trove for collectors and avid readers. Whether you're hunting for classic literature, the latest bestsellers, or those offbeat finds that you can’t locate elsewhere, the store’s diverse inventory caters to every type of bibliophile. Its cozy ambiance provides an inviting retreat amidst the bustling city, especially on rainy days when curling up with a good book inside feels just right. The store also highlights events and themes, like the Hispanic Heritage Month promotions, showing how it integrates cultural celebrations into its literary offerings. Practical tips for visiting include arriving early or on weekdays to avoid crowds, ensuring a peaceful browsing experience. Location-wise, The Strand's position at 828 Broadway near Union Square is ideal for combining your bookstore trip with visits to nearby cafes and parks. For those who cherish literature, The Strand represents more than just a bookstore—it is a living museum of the written word, an enduring symbol of NYC’s historical passion for books, and a vibrant community hub where stories come alive beyond their pages.
